Transaction dc5116bbac99b0b9129622e0c65bdbf05437c403edda73f75b15dd7f04cd6a24
1 Input
1 Output
-
dc5116bbac99b0b9129622e0c65bdbf05437c403edda73f75b15dd7f04cd6a24:0
- value
- 2566823
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8de0e7a540f0ef9487bdd0263e6249eeebca5283 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wBhiJTRdzBbAwq98pYD3xGqTxo2n253e